#微信消息同步

SpringCloud之Config配置中心+BUS消息总线原理及其配置

  在常规的开发中,每个微服务都包含代码和配置。其配置包含服务配置、各类开关和业务配置。如果系统结构中的微服务节点较少,那么常规的代码+配置的开发方式足以解决问题。当系统逐步迭代,其微服务会越来越复杂,慢慢演化成网状依赖结构,这个时候常规的代码+配置的开发方式就并不合适了,因为还要考虑整体系统的扩展性、伸缩性和耦合性等...

SpringCloud之RabbitMQ消息队列原理及配置

  本篇章讲解RabbitMQ的用途、原理以及配置,RabbitMQ的安装请查看SpringCloud之RabbitMQ安装  1、同步变异步消息  场景:用户下单完成后,发送邮件和短信通知。  运用消息队列之后,用户下单完之后,下单信息写入数据库,再写入消息队列,发送邮件和发送短信各自去消息队列进行读取,节省时间,提...

使用企业微信的API给指定用户发送消息

上个月比较忙,等不忙了继续写点基础教程(五一还在高铁上写项目在)。因为公司的原因,自己学习了点JavaWeb的知识,重新写了一个简单的后台管理,用于记录用户注册信息的。其中有这样的一个要求,就是在用户注册完成之后,能发送一个提示信息,当时我第一个想法是用qq做消息提醒,但是网上找了半天,发现企鹅把相关的接口给关了,然后...

线程同步的实现方式(volatile、synchronized、CountDownLatch)

自定义容器,提供新增元素(add)和获取元素数量(size)方法。启动两个线程。线程1向容器中新增10个数据。线程2监听容器元素数量,当容器元素数量为5时,线程2输出信息并终止。/***volatile*/importjava.util.ArrayList;importjava.util.List;importjava...

多线程同步synchornized、volatile、Atomic、CountDownLatch示例

  锁对象。synchronized(this)和synchronized方法都是锁当前对象。importjava.util.concurrent.TimeUnit;publicclassTest_01{privateintcount=0;privateObjecto=newObject();publicstaticv...

URL编码表、Base64编码表、HTTP消息含义

URL编码表backspace8%A41%a61%§%A7Õ%D5tab9%B42%b62%«%ABÖ%D6linefeed%0AC43%c63%¬%ACØ%D8creturn%0DD44%d64%¯%ADÙ%D9space20%E45%e65%º%B0Ú%DA!21%F46%f66%±%B1Û%DB"22%G47%g...

volatile是否就是原子性/线程同步的

  在java线程并发处理中,有一个关键字volatile的使用目前存在很大的混淆,以为使用这个关键字,在进行多线程并发处理的时候就可以万事大吉。  Java语言是支持多线程的,为了解决线程并发的问题,在语言内部引入了同步块synchronized和volatile关键字机制。 synchronized  同...

Java并发编程之同步

  synchronized锁什么?锁对象。  可能锁对象包括:this,临界资源对象,Class类对象。1.1同步方法  synchronizedTmethodName(){}  同步方法锁定的是当前对象。当多线程通过同一个对象引用多次调用当前同步方法时,需同步执行。1.2同步代码块  同步代码块的同步粒度更加细致,...
代码星球 ·2021-01-24

RabbitMQ,Elasticsearch学习,批量读取消息队列上的数据上传到Elasticsearch

   先上DEMO:链接:https://pan.baidu.com/s/1owlkBJlIMDWZS9YdSTA7xw 提取码:7p0b 电脑配置如图:测试结果:1、2百万条数据发送到MQ上需要2分452、单个消费者被动接收数据3、主动拉取队列里的消息4、测试MQ主动...

微信二维码生成

<!DOCTYPEhtmlPUBLIC"-//W3C//DTDXHTML1.0Transitional//EN""http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"><html><head><title>你好&...
代码星球 ·2021-01-24

因微信SSJD分享接口升级,分享变化

4月25日发版发现的微信分享问题,已确认是腾讯微信开发团队更新的分享的策略,而我们未能收到通知依然沿用老代码造成的。目前已经解决,解决方案如下:     微信分享的shareUrl域名必须与当前环境的安全域名保持一致,故现在改为分享增加一个中转页面,所有的分享都先跳转到...

如何隐藏微信分享按钮的链接

1、界面操作(1)隐藏右上角菜单接口wx.hideOptionMenu();(2)显示右上角菜单接口wx.showOptionMenu();(3)关闭当前网页窗口接口wx.closeWindow();(4)批量隐藏功能按钮接口wx.hideMenuItems({    menuL...

参考微信公众平台的加解密接口实现方式

我们在工作开发中可能经常要和其它部门或者第三方进行API对接,那么如何保证我们提供的API和对接方能够安全的数据传输呢。这就需要用到接口加密的方式来保障安全。本文主要介绍的内容就是一种比较靠谱的公众平台API加密实现方式。供大家参考。开放平台的消息加密解密技术方案基于AES加解密算法来实现,具体如下:1.Encodin...

微信分享签名Java代码实现

最近写了一个小微信签名功能,记录一下希望用到的朋友可以参考下。 RestController@RequestMapping("/api/wx")publicclassWeixinAction{privatestaticfinalLoggerlogger=LoggerFactory.getLogger(Weix...

linux上kafka模拟客户端发送、接受消息

producer  消息的生成者,即发布消息consumer  消息的消费者,即订阅消息broker    Kafka以集群的方式运行,可以由一个或多个服务组成,服务即brokerzookeeper  协调转发 ...
首页上一页...2122232425...下一页尾页